Job Number 664023BR Description:This position is a Network Administrator working on the Hypersonic Weapons System (HSWS) Program. This position is responsible for supporting Tier 1 through Tier 3 network issues across multiple environments, supporting infrastructure changes, large infrastructure projects, and providing overall service consistent with customer care objectives. The position requires successful utilization of senior level experience in network engineering, network operations, network performance tools/analysis, project management, and systems integration. This network professional will ensure that Lockheed Martin networks are managed, controlled, and updated in a manner consistent with both Lockheed Martin policies and procedures. All work must be performed on-site, including some off-shift hours, weekends, and occasional travel.
Basic Qualifications:
*Comp TIA Security certification
*Experience with Cisco Routers and Switches
*Knowledge of type 1 encryptor (TACLANE)
*Working knowledge of DISA STIG/SRG
*Experience with Firewalls
*Troubleshooting network anomalies and failures
*Experience in planning of network system development activities
*Knowledge of configuration management methods and practices
*Implementation, analysis, support and troubleshooting of closed environments
*Active Secret clearance required
*Must be a self-starter who can take senior-leader guidance and intent, and oversee the operations of independent and collaboratively assigned projects.
*Ability to lift 35 lbs
*Must be a US Citizen
Desired Skills:
* Professional certifications: CCNA, CCNP, CISSP, or Juniper certifications
* Experience with WAN services
*In-depth understanding of network security including IDS, IPS, ACL's, IPSEC, VPN
*Strong working knowledge of NSA Type-1 Encryptors
*Understanding and implementation experience of (802.11x)
*Network Automation experience
*Network Virtualization technologies
*Ability to install and configure Network Monitoring Tools
*Experience with network virtualization
*Ability to prepare network designs using Microsoft Visio
*Provide effective communication in-person and written to all levels of the organization regarding pertinent network activities.
*Strong organizational skills
*Ability to prioritize projects and tasks
*Ability to work independently and in a team environment
*Windows/Linux Server administration
